With a median Average Rent of ₱350/m², this is a textbook SMART_MONEY play for renters who prioritize location over luxury. Our neighborhood analysis shows you are paying for proximity to the city’s oldest commercial hubs rather than building amenities. The investment outlook remains steady for low-cost dorms, but don't expect a sudden surge in property values given the strict heritage constraints and lack of parking infrastructure.

The Vibe:Pari-an is a gritty slice of Old Cebu where colonial history collides with the daily grind of the university belt and Colon Street trade. Expect narrow, congested roads, overhead wire tangles, and the constant hum of Jeepneys navigating the Zulueta and Mabini intersection. It is a high-density zone where space is tight and the architecture alternates between decaying ancestral wood and sun-bleached concrete.

Locals Ask

Can I find modern condos in Pari-an?

Hardly; the rental stock consists almost entirely of older walk-ups and converted residential houses.

What drives the m² stats in this district?

The ₱350/m² median is held down by the age of the buildings and the total lack of modern residential facilities.

Is it easy to own a car here?

No, it is a nightmare; most streets are one-way or too narrow for street parking, and dedicated garages are non-existent.

Who is the primary rental demographic?

It is dominated by students from UV and USJR, alongside workers from the nearby Colon retail district.

Does the neighborhood flood?

Parts of the lower streets near the port can experience heavy pooling during typical Cebuano downpours due to aged drainage.
